Certified Professional in Bipolar Disorder Social Support: Career Roles (UK) Description
Bipolar Disorder Support Worker Provides direct support to individuals living with bipolar disorder, assisting with daily living skills, medication adherence, and crisis intervention. High demand, competitive salary.
Mental Health Advocate (Bipolar Focus) Advocates for the rights and needs of individuals with bipolar disorder, connecting them with resources and support services. Growing sector, strong job prospects.
Peer Support Specialist (Bipolar Disorder) Offers support and guidance based on lived experience of bipolar disorder, creating a sense of community and understanding. Increasing demand, fulfilling career.
Community Psychiatric Nurse (CPN) - Bipolar Specialism Provides holistic nursing care for individuals with bipolar disorder within community settings. Excellent salary and career progression opportunities.

There is no globally recognized or standardized certification specifically titled "Certified Professional in Bipolar Disorder Social Support." However, professionals working with individuals experiencing bipolar disorder often gain expertise through various training programs and certifications related to mental health, social work, and peer support.


Learning outcomes for relevant training might include developing a deep understanding of bipolar disorder symptoms, effective communication techniques for supporting individuals with bipolar disorder, crisis intervention strategies, and the ability to connect clients with appropriate resources. The specific curriculum varies widely depending on the program.


The duration of relevant training programs can range from a few days to several years. Shorter programs might focus on specific aspects of bipolar disorder support, while longer programs, such as Master's degrees in Social Work (MSW) or Counseling, provide a more comprehensive education.


This field is highly relevant within the mental health industry. Certified professionals are employed in various settings, including hospitals, clinics, community mental health organizations, and peer support groups. Possessing knowledge and skills related to bipolar disorder support significantly enhances career prospects and provides valuable expertise to improve the lives of individuals and families affected by this condition.
